Short Term Rental Regulation

Short-term Rental of Residential Property

Short-term rental of residential property – means the rental of a residentially zoned property for 30-days or less.

Due to the proliferation of Short Term Rentals in the County, through online hosts, such as Air B&B, etc., the Board of Supervisors requested that Planning Department staff evaluate the use and potentially develop regulations addressing it. After a public outreach process and several workshops with the Inyo County Planning Commission and Board of Supervisors, a Short-term Rental Ordinance was adopted in February 2018.

On February 11, 2020, The Board of Supervisors Updated the Short-term Rental Ordinance allowing only hosted short-term rentals to operate on residentially zoned property.

How to apply

To operate a hosted short-term rental you will need to apply to the Planning Department. You can use the main application form. You will also need to register with the Inyo County Treasurer Tax Collector to collect and pay Transient Occupancy Tax (TOT), this will be required as part of your application materials.
